Fitbit Escapes Philips Infringement Lawsuit After Patent Nixed

Jan. 12, 2024, 10:59 PM UTC

Fitbit LLC won an order dismissing a patent infringement lawsuit from rival Philips North America LLC over wearable fitness trackers, months after an appeals court affirmed an administrative decision invalidating the lone patent still in play in the dispute.

Judge Dennis Saylor IV of the US District Court for the District of Massachusetts ended the case Friday, noting an April ruling from the US Court of Appeals for the Federal Circuit upholding a Patent Trial and Appeal Board decision invalidating all relevant claims in US Patent No. 7,088,233.
